Online degree programs in phlebotomy can be finished in significantly less than three months; associate degree in phlebotomy may take 18 months. Some sites offer practice tests, with subsequent access to the right responses, or so the student can get ready for the certification examination. Others offer helpful articles or community newsgroups where a student can get their study questions answered by practicing phlebotomists.
Many phlebotomists would rather get at least an associate's degree, though, which may be completed at a community college in four terms (two years) for about $1,000 per term. Some phlebotomists in Valparaiso even get bachelor's degrees in clinical and lab technology, which supplies additional information and training in regards to the more technical positions, not just phlebotomy.
